typescript學習筆記之編譯器與執行時
安裝編譯器,用來將ts檔案編譯為js檔案:
npm i -g typescript
使用命令tsc ***.ts來編譯ts檔案
安裝執行時,用來直接執行ts檔案:
npm i -g ts-node
使用命令ts-node ***.ts來執行ts檔案相關推薦
typescript學習筆記之編譯器與執行時
安裝編譯器,用來將ts檔案編譯為js檔案: npm i -g typescript 使用命令tsc ***.ts來編譯ts檔案 安裝執行時,用來直接執行ts檔案: npm i -g ts-nod
python學習筆記之列表與元組
長度 bsp 最大 一般來說 設置 概述 檢查 常用 而且 一、概述 python包含6種內建的序列,其中列表和元組是最常用的兩種類型。列表和元組的主要區別在於,列表可以修改,元組則不能修改 使用上,如果要根據要求來添加元素,應當使用列表;而由於要求序列不可修改時,此時
MongoDB 學習筆記之 $or與索引關系
其中 沒有 默認 ont mes exp style explain alt $or與索引關系: 對leftT集合的timestamp創建索引 執行$or語句:db.leftT.find({$or: [{ "timestamp" : 5},{"age": 10}]}
Spark 學習筆記之 Standalone與Yarn啟動和運行時間測試
span ima 上傳 運行 yarn erl 技術分享 word wordcount Standalone與Yarn啟動和運行時間測試: 寫一個簡單的wordcount: 打包上傳運行: Standalone啟動: 運行時間:
ES聚合學習筆記之--HyperLogLog與BloomFilter
ES的聚合是其一大特色。然而出於效能的考慮, ES的聚合是以分片Shard為單位,而非Index為單位, 所以有些聚合的準確性是需要注意的。 比如: TermAggregations. es的基數聚合使用到了hyperloglog演算法。 出於好奇,瞭解了一下。 在海量資料場景下, 我們通常會遇到這樣的兩
js學習筆記之動畫與json
三個函式 Math.ceil();向上取整 Math.floor();向下取整 Math.round();四捨五入 緩衝動畫原理 動畫原理=盒子位置+步長 1.閃現(瞬間到達) 2.勻速(每次步長一樣)
Java學習筆記之——變數與資料型別
一、變數 1.變數:變化的值 變數在程式碼執行期間,開闢了一塊空間 。這塊空間是有地址的,給這塊取了個名字, 這個名字就叫做變數名,這塊空間放的東西叫做變數值 2.變數的初始化: (1)先宣告再賦值: ***宣告變數:資料型別 變數名*** 宣告:int i; 賦值:i=1;
《Android開發藝術探索》學習筆記之Android的執行緒和執行緒池
一、概述 1、主執行緒與子執行緒 主執行緒 又叫UI執行緒 主要作用是執行四大元件以及處理它們和使用者的互動,主要用來處理和介面相關的事情 子執行緒 執行耗時任務,比如網路請求、I/O操作等
《Android群英傳》學習筆記之Activity與Activity呼叫棧分析
一、Activity 1、Activity形態: Active/Running 處於棧頂,可互動。 Paused 被遮擋但未被完全覆蓋,失去焦點,不可互動。 Stopped 被完全覆蓋,但保持了所有狀
TypeScript學習筆記之 介面(Interface)
在java中,介面是用來定義一些規範,使用這些介面,就必須實現介面中的方法,而且介面中的屬性必須是常量。 javascript中是沒有介面的概念的。所以TypeScript在編譯成 JavaScrip
Scala學習筆記之方法與函式
Scala裡有方法和函式,第一感覺兩者應該沒啥區別吧,其實不然,Scala方法是類的一部分,而函式是一個物件,可以賦值給一個變數,換言之,在類中的函式就是方法。 Scala裡可以用 val 定義函式,用 def 定義方法 class Test { def method1(a: In
TypeScript學習筆記之函式
函式 函式是一組可以隨時隨地執行的語句。是 ECMAScript 的核心。和JavaScript一樣,TypeScript函式可以建立有名字的函式和匿名函式。 javascript中的函式: /*普通函式*/ function add(x, y) {
SpringBoot學習筆記之JSP與freemarker支援
2、Springboot支援freemarker 1)、先在pom.xml中加入依賴 <!-- 引入freeMarker的依賴包. --> <dependency> <groupId>org.springframework.boot</groupId>
TypeScript學習筆記之基本型別
TypeScript可以給變數指定型別。指定型別後只能給該變數賦指定型別的值,如果不給初始值的話預設是undefined。 格式: 變數宣告 變數名:型別=初始值; 例:var isDone:
TypeScript 學習筆記 之 模組的解析
Namespacing Namespace 的幾個特點。 宣告方式: namespace Validation{ // 模組中其他程式碼 } namespace 可以在多個檔案中宣告。 要引用名稱空間中的其他組成部分。需要通過 /// <reference
TypeScript 學習筆記 之 Module
TS 中的 Module 的概念相容 ES 2015 中 Module 的概念。 簡介 模組中的程式碼屬於模組本身的作用域,而不是全域性作用域。也這就意味著沒有明確的 export 的話,模組中的 變數,函式,類等對其他模組是不見的。相對的其他模組要使用某一模組的內容需要通過 import
TypeScript 學習筆記 之外掛安裝
關於型別定義檔案的管理工具,經歷了 tsd、typings 兩代進化,現在官方推薦的方式是使用 npm 進行管理 1.安裝之前,先用bower安裝相應外掛 例如安裝CKEditor :
Zynq-Linux移植學習筆記之21-Linux啟動時自動以root賬號登入
在除錯zynq開發板時,linux啟動後總是需要手動輸入root以登入系統,如下圖所示: 這對於自動執行應用程式來說很不方便。現在可以通過修改ramdisk的相關內容實現root賬號自動登入。 1、建立可執行檔案 首先需要建立可執行檔案,用對應板子的CROSS COM
Python第一天學習筆記之輸入與輸出
一、Python的輸出 1、Python2和Python3的輸出差異 python2: print "要列印的字串" python2: print ("要列印的字串") python3: print("要列印的
Android程式設計學習筆記 之 Fragment與Activity的資料傳遞
傳遞方向的不同: ①Activity----->Fragment: 在Activity中建立Bundle資料包,並呼叫Fragment的setArguments(Bundle bundle)方法 ②Fragment----->Activity: 需要在Frag